> > > Here is a short planning if we go through this option:
> > > 1) setup a new cgit on luna (with nginx and uwsgi)
> > > 2) copy repos for testing purpose
> > > 3) create gitshell access to users
> > > 4) plan official migration date
> > > 5) reduce dns ttl of projects.al.org
> > > 6) wait for it
> > > 7) cut write access to gerolde repo
> > > 8) final repo sync
> > > 9) update dns records and restore ttl
> > > 10) take a beer

> Where we are now:
> - git.al.org dns is public.
> - the new download url (https, git, ssh) are working.
> - cgit config looks good.
> - a crontab is syncing git repos every hour (from gerolde to luna only).
> - users with git repo have been created on luna (via ansible).
> - I moved the remaining fellows devs git repos under the "Obsolete or Dead
> Projects".

Lukas objected to the move to the community version of cgit because we have a
patch to remove the branch switch for svntogit tree in order to save few
Kibibytes. This patch was rejected by upstream and he thinks it's not a
valuable solution to add it to the community package.

So, I will move back to the version we maintain in order to move forward to the
migration.
